Key Ingredients & Substitutions
Pork Chops: Bone-in chops add flavor and moisture. If you need a leaner option, boneless chops work too, but reduce baking time slightly to avoid drying out.
Olive Oil: This adds richness. Feel free to use melted butter or another cooking oil like avocado oil for a different flavor profile.
Garlic and Onion Powder: These enhance the savory taste. If preferred, fresh minced garlic or onion can substitute—just adjust the amount to avoid overpowering the dish.
Smoked Paprika: This gives a lovely smoky flavor. Regular paprika works if you don’t have smoked, but you can also try chili powder for a similar warmth.
Cayenne Pepper: It adds a kick, but you can skip it if you prefer milder flavors. Adding a little black pepper can still give a slight heat without making it spicy.
How Do I Ensure My Pork Chops Stay Juicy?
Keeping pork chops juicy can be tricky, but here are my tips to help you out!
- Start by patting the pork chops dry; this allows the seasoning to stick and helps achieve a better crust.
- Don’t rush the cooking process! Bake at 400°F for a nice balance of cooking. This temperature helps sear the outside while keeping the inside moist.
- Aim to pull them at 145°F—use a meat thermometer for accuracy. This ensures they’re cooked but not overdone.
- Letting them rest for about 5 minutes after baking is key. This allows the juices to redistribute, preventing them from running out when you cut into them.
Juicy Oven Baked Pork Chops
Ingredients You’ll Need:
For The Pork Chops:
- 4 bone-in pork chops, about 1-inch thick
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
For The Seasoning Mix:
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- Optional: 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per for a bit of heat
For Garnishing:
- Fresh parsley, chopped
How Much Time Will You Need?
This recipe takes about 10 minutes to prep and 20-25 minutes to bake. So, in about 35 minutes or so, you’ll have juicy, oven-baked pork chops ready to enjoy!
Step-by-Step Instructions:
1. Preheat the Oven:
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). It’s important to have your oven ready to create that nice golden crust on the pork chops.
2. Prepare the Pork Chops:
Pat the pork chops dry using paper towels. This step helps the seasoning stick better and promotes a great sear!
3. Mix the Spice Blend:
In a small bowl, combine gar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, dried thyme, salt, black pepper, and cayenne pepper if you’re feeling spicy. Mix it well!
4. Season the Chops:
Drizzle olive oil over the pork chops, ensuring they are well coated. Then, sprinkle the seasoning mixture evenly on both sides of the chops. Gently press the seasoning in to maximize flavor.
5. Arrange for Baking:
Place the seasoned pork chops on a baking sheet or in an oven-safe dish. Make sure they are spaced out properly so they can bake evenly without touching each other.
6. Bake the Pork Chops:
Pop them into your preheated oven and bake for 20-25 minutes. Use a meat thermometer to check for doneness; you’re aiming for an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C).
7. Let Them Rest:
Once out of the oven, let your pork chops rest for about 5 minutes. This helps keep them juicy and delicious.
8. Serve:
Garnish with freshly chopped parsley if you’d like. Serve your juicy oven-baked pork chops hot and enjoy this delightful meal with your favorite sides!
Can I Use Boneless Pork Chops Instead of Bone-In?
Yes, you can use boneless pork chops, but the cooking time will be slightly shorter. Aim for 15-20 minutes, checking for an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C) to ensure they remain juicy.
What Can I Substitute for Olive Oil?
If you don’t have olive oil, feel free to use melted butter, avocado oil, or even canola oil. Each will impart a slightly different flavor, but they will all work well for baking.
How Should I Store Leftovers?
Store any leftover pork chops in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They can last for about 3 days. To reheat, place them in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through or use the microwave, though the oven will help maintain their juiciness.
